Coaching Staff 2026
Welcome Back Coach Mason Kinnavy!
We’re thrilled to welcome back Mason Kinnavy as our Head Coach! A rising junior at the University of Tennessee and a former competitive swimmer, Mason brings great experience and enthusiasm to our team.
Welcome Nathan Hohnbaum as Assistant Coach!
We’re also excited to welcome our new Assistant Coach Nathan Hohnbaum. Nathan is a Myers Park graduate and rising sophomore at University of Miami where he is studying Finance. He is a former competitive swimmer on team ATOM and Myers Park Swim Team.
